Why Basement Framing Is Different

Framing a wall in your basement is not the same as framing a wall on the first floor. Basements present unique challenges that demand specialized approaches:

  • Moisture: Basements are humid and prone to water intrusion. Standard wood framing will rot in these conditions. You must use pressure-treated lumber, waterproof membranes, and proper drainage design.
  • Concrete attachment: Basement walls sit on or against concrete. Framing must be properly fastened to concrete using appropriate anchors, not just nailed to a wood sill plate.
  • Vapor barriers: Basements require vapor barriers to prevent moisture from traveling through walls and causing mold. This needs careful planning and installation.
  • Insulation: Basement insulation must be moisture-resistant. Fiberglass batts are inappropriate in humid basements. Spray foam or closed-cell foam is better.
  • Permits and codes: Basement framing almost always requires permits and inspections in New York. Building departments focus on structural safety, moisture management, and egress requirements.

DIY Basement Framing: Pros, Cons, and Hidden Costs

Why DIY appeals: Framing looks straightforward. Measure, cut, nail studs to plates, and you're done. Material costs for an 800 sq ft basement are only $3,000 to $8,000. The math seems to work: DIY saves thousands in labor.

The reality: Most DIYers underestimate the challenges. Fastening to concrete requires specific anchors. Vapor barriers and waterproofing membranes need careful planning. Walls must be plumb and square, which is harder than it looks on concrete floors that aren't perfectly level. Electrical rough-in coordination adds complexity. Building departments may reject framing that doesn't meet code, forcing expensive revisions.

Actual costs of DIY mistakes: A wall that's out of plumb by 1.5 inches over 8 feet will cause problems downstream. Doors won't close properly. Drywall will be difficult to hang. You may need to tear out and rebuild sections, negating your labor savings. Improper fastening to concrete can shift over time. Inadequate moisture control leads to mold within 2โ€“3 years, requiring removal and replacement. These corrections cost more than hiring professionals from the start.

New York Building Code Requirements for Basement Walls

New York's building code has specific requirements for basement framing and finishing:

  • Permits required: Almost all basement framing requires a permit. Finishing without permits is a liability risk and can prevent home sale.
  • Structural safety: Walls must be designed to support intended loads. Partition walls are different from load-bearing walls and require different construction.
  • Moisture control: Code requires moisture barriers and drainage considerations. Inspector will verify proper waterproofing and vapor management.
  • Egress requirements: If the basement will have a sleeping area, emergency exit windows are required. These must meet minimum size and openability standards.
  • Fire safety: Bedrooms require fire-rated walls. This affects framing and insulation choices.
  • Electrical and mechanical rough-in: These must be inspected before drywall, and must meet current code standards.

Timeline for Professional Basement Framing

A typical basement framing project follows this timeline:

  • Week 1: Permit application and approval (1โ€“3 weeks in most Capital Region municipalities)
  • Week 2โ€“3: Layout marking, sill plate prep, frame installation
  • Week 3โ€“4: Waterproofing membranes, vapor barriers, insulation
  • Week 4โ€“5: Electrical and mechanical rough-in coordination
  • Week 5: Final framing inspection
  • Week 6+: Drywall, finish work

Do basement walls require special materials?

Yes. Basement walls should use pressure-treated lumber to resist moisture. The sill plate (where the frame sits on concrete) must be sealed to prevent moisture wicking. Walls should include a vapor barrier or waterproofing membrane. Standard above-ground framing materials will rot in humid basements.
